Luxury accommodations in London
20432 results found
- Most popular first Sorting
Cosy And Peaceful
Healum Avenue 31 Doniford House, Southall, United Kingdom (Open map)
A Beautiful Collection Of Golden Covent Garden Apartments
18 Tooting Bec Gardens, Room 33, London, United Kingdom (Open map)
Newly Renovated Cozy Studio #2
96 The Vale Flat 2, London, United Kingdom (Open map)
The City Of London Secret - Classy 1Bdr Flat
Fetter Lane, London, EC4A 1BY Flat 145 Clifford's Inn, London, United Kingdom (Open map)
Cosy Flat In Central London
7 Regent Square Apt 2, London, United Kingdom (Open map)
Stunning Two Bed Apartment Rh8
Flat 8, 53 Rosslyn Hill Nw3 5Uh, London, United Kingdom (Open map)
Two Bedroom Apartment
437 Uxbridge Road, Hatch End, United Kingdom (Open map)
Kensington Luxury Apartment
30-31 Bolton Gardens Flat 3, London, United Kingdom (Open map)
Elegant Modern Cozy 3Bd Apt 1Gb Wifi - Luxurylondonstays
13 Torrington Place, London, United Kingdom (Open map)
Modern Flat Near Central London
Ferndale Rd 16B, London, United Kingdom (Open map)
Elegant Apartment In The Heart Of Chelsea
27A Walpole Street, London, United Kingdom (Open map)
East Manor House
28 Manor Way, Croydon, United Kingdom (Open map)
Modern Flat In A Great Location
Kirkdale Rd, London, United Kingdom (Open map)
The Hammersmith Flat- Tbu
Northbourne Road, Clapham,Sw4 7Dw, Uk, London, United Kingdom (Open map)
Charming Studio In Notting Hill
7 Linden Gardens 4, London, United Kingdom (Open map)
Modern Chelsea Apartment
London, United Kingdom (Open map)
Modern Flat - Fantastic Location 10 Min Walking To Oxford Street!
18-24 Fitzroy Street, London, United Kingdom (Open map)
Chamber Street Apartment 14
London, United Kingdom (Open map)
Winchester House
Hallfield Estate, London, United Kingdom (Open map)
Regents Park & Lords Cricket 1 Bed Flat
Lodge Road, London, United Kingdom (Open map)